why does nobody understand that it's actually positive if you feel the warmth of a phone nowadays? it's called heat dissipation. every processor gets warm and even hot, so if you can't feel it it means that the heat is trapped inside, causing overheating. simple physics.

iphone 6s plus dimensions: 158.2 x 77.9 x 7.3 mm blackberry priv dimensions:147 x 77.2 x 9.4 mm Wow a whole 2mm thicker to include a keyboard while the other dimensions come in smaller due to wasted space on iphone so lol, I don't think 2mm is a lot by anyone's standards unless you're a bug in a pixar movie perhaps.

I'm uncertain what you referred to as the BlackBerry launcher is actually the BlackBerry launcher (it's definitely not the bb10 style). Mind having a crack at using the launcher by assigning shortcuts to keys? Eg. A longpress of 'o' for 'outsource' emails the company I outsource work to. 'w' composes a text message to my wife 'a' adds an appointment, 'n' adds a note. Basically try and create a shortcut for any communication task you do repetitively and see if you like it. If BlackBerry didn't do that I wouldn't be a BlackBerry user. Hope you like it, thanks.

Hi, I'm not a Blackberry fanboy, never had one and even the price here is higher than what you paid. I ordered one nonetheless, the main reason: Security updates. I'm sick of using the "standard" Android choices where you can't safely walk around with wifi enabled or surf without risk of someone opening one of the dozens of unpatched issues your vendor doesn't give you an update for. The extended security features also matter a lot to me. This is the phone I'm using for work and I still consider it *my* phone, not google's or any app vendors'. The keyboard is just a nice bonus - I don't want to work with autosuggestions, since honestly, I want to write what I think, not what the phone suggests based on the few word relations it knows. You mentioned the redundancy of the app-specific notification selection in the notification drawer. While when you have a small amount of notifications this would be true, I feel like this may benefit those that get many notifications from apps, whether its social media, email, youtube, or other various apps. If you have so many notifications that you have to scroll to look through them, being able to go through them by app may be both more efficient, and just easier.

So, if you transitioned from the Z10/Z30, the mute button makes perfect sense. As many times as I've been on telecon bridges/conference calls, this button is one of the best features. You'll need to be on conference calls before you get the full appreciation for a hardware mute button- which also happens to work for youtube apps, etc.
